VPs present forum Dec. 8

The WSU vice presidents will host a forum for staff, faculty and students at noon Wednesday, Dec. 8, in the CUB Cascade Rooms.

Each vice president will speak for a few minutes on one major update from his or her area, followed by an open time for comments and questions. Those viewing online can ask questions via a chat feature at http://experience.wsu.edu.

The vice presidents are: Mary Doyle, Information Systems; Rick Frisch, Development; Charlene Jaeger, Student Affairs; Greg Royer, Business Affairs; Sally Savage, University Relations; and Mike Tate, interim vice president for Equity and Diversity.
